ABSOLUTE BEGINNER'S CONCERTINA
by Mick Bramich
Photo
This book starts at rock bottom by answering the question, "What is an Anglo concertina?" Mick describes the differences found from one Anglo to another, teaches you to play the common scales, and starts with simple tunes before attempting slightly more advanced ones. There is also a small useful section on maintenance. Written for the C/G 20-button Anglo concertina, which is the most common. Beginners. 24 pp.

ALL-AMERICAN CONCERTINA ALBUM
by Alan Lockhead
Photo
This is the book for anyone who wants to play classic ragtime, marches, and popular themes, arranged for the 30-button Anglo Concertina. "The Maple Leaf Rag", "The Liberty Bell March", more. Each piece was chosen for its playability on the Anglo-Chromatic concertina. Players with a "duet system" may also want this music for their repertoire. The arrangements are fully voiced, between the right and left hands to create a piano-style approach to concertina playing. 40 pp.

IN-BETWEEN ANGLO
by Mick Bramich
Photo
Mick has taught Anglo concertina method for many years, from beginners to players who wish to stretch their skills by trying their hand at the Irish style. His third tutor book is for those who are no longer struggling with the basics but want some helpful tips on improving their technique. Takes you into playing across the rows to improve the flow of your music and a range of scales and time signatures which are demanding yet rewarding. Every tune is accompanied by his proven tablature to help those who don't read music. Beginning/Intermediate. 40 pp.

THE IRISH CONCERTINA: A TUTOR FOR THE ANGLO CONCERTINA IN THE IRISH STYLE
by Mick Bramich
Photo
Mick decries the tendency he sees towards making concertina "easy" and missing the instrument's potential. He's here to show us that using a C and G concertina is not as hard as some imply. He details his system here. Starting with selecting the right instrument, this forthright method takes you all the way through to decoration of melodic lines. While note reading is not essential he does recommend it. 76 pp.
